Fraction

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total72 of 1,05893%13 of 9285%139112190045
convergents(double, int)221133%1150%121301
getReducedFraction(int, int)177080%31178%3821701
Fraction(double, int)173768%1150%1221201
Fraction(int, int)67692%11191%1722001
gcd(Fraction)42485%2250%232701
lcm(Fraction)42083%2250%232601
toString()22492%1375%131501
addSub(Fraction, boolean)144100%16100%0902501
static {...}87100%n/a0101501
Fraction(double, double, int)48100%2100%020901
multiply(Fraction)45100%4100%030801
assertNoIntegerOverflow(ConvergentsIterator.ConvergenceStep, double)35100%1375%130401
convergent(double, int, Predicate)34100%2100%020301
negate()32100%2100%020301
divide(Fraction)32100%2100%020501
equals(Object)27100%1787%150601
compareTo(Fraction)20100%n/a010301
lambda$new$1(double, double, ConvergentsIterator.ConvergenceStep)19100%4100%030201
convergent(double, int, Fraction.ConvergenceTest)18100%n/a010201
lambda$new$2(int, ConvergentsIterator.ConvergenceStep[], double, ConvergentsIterator.ConvergenceStep)16100%2100%020301
add(int)13100%n/a010101
subtract(int)13100%n/a010101
lambda$convergent$3(double, Fraction.ConvergenceTest, ConvergentsIterator.ConvergenceStep)12100%n/a010201
abs()11100%2100%020401
hashCode()10100%n/a010101
lambda$static$0(ConvergentsIterator.ConvergenceStep)10100%n/a010101
isInteger()8100%2100%020101
doubleValue()8100%n/a010101
reciprocal()8100%n/a010101
multiply(int)7100%n/a010101
divide(int)7100%n/a010101
lambda$convergent$4(double, Predicate, ConvergentsIterator.ConvergenceStep)7100%n/a010201
Fraction(double)6100%n/a010201
Fraction(int)5100%n/a010201
add(Fraction)5100%n/a010101
subtract(Fraction)5100%n/a010101
percentageValue()5100%n/a010101
signum()4100%n/a010101
floatValue()4100%n/a010101
intValue()4100%n/a010101
longValue()4100%n/a010101
getReal()3100%n/a010101
getDenominator()3100%n/a010101
getNumerator()3100%n/a010101
getField()2100%n/a010101